要将ASP源代码转换为黑白,可以通过修改CSS样式来实现。以下是一个简单的示例,演示如何通过添加一个全局样式来将网页转换为黑白。
打开你的ASP页面。
在页面的<head>部分,添加以下<style>标签:
<style type="text/css">
body {
filter: grayscale(100%);
-webkit-filter: grayscale(100%);
-moz-filter: grayscale(100%);
-ms-filter: grayscale(100%);
-o-filter: grayscale(100%);
filter: url("data:image/svg+xml;utf8,<svg xmlns=\'http://www.w3.org/2000/svg\'><filter id=\'grayscale\'><feColorMatrix type=\'matrix\' values=\'0.3333 0.3333 0.3333 0 0 0.3333 0.3333 0.3333 0 0 0.3333 0.3333 0.3333 0 0 0 0 0 1 0\'/></filter></svg>#grayscale");
filter: progidXImageTransform.Microsoft.BasicImage(grayscale=1);
-webkit-filter: grayscale(1);
}
</style>
这段代码使用CSS Filter来应用灰度效果,使得页面以黑白色显示。这种方法兼容多种浏览器。
请注意,这种方法会影响页面上所有的颜色,包括图片和其他复杂的CSS样式。如果你需要保留某些颜色或者图片的原貌,你可能需要针对这些特定的元素添加额外的CSS规则来重新恢复颜色。
|